The event would consist of 150 booths, including spaces displaying products from northern region of Vietnam and of Hanoi, which is set to take place in five days, from July 23 - 27 at the art and cuisine culture space of Tay Ho District, located in Trinh Cong Son walking street.
Products on display would be those that have been awarded three stars upward, as well as products subject to evaluation in the OCOP 2020; specialties taking part in OCOP of other provinces/cities; products with clear origin, labels, among others.
The event aims to promote and raise public’s awareness regarding OCOP program of Hanoi in particular and Vietnam in general; supporting the drafting of legal framework for the implementation of OCOP program in subsequent years.
Throughout this event, businesses could have opportunities to look for partners and take OCOP products into super markets and distribution networks, so that Hanoi customers would be able to buy quality products.
Moreover, cultural and cuisine activities would promote greater cooperation and connectivity of northern region with Hanoi.
